Output 09f85ca6f43b8d090298311411c66dddac620d8e276e54f4f8ac574478065213:25

value
16817888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e05c8259962df87746b68496fbf375b982e8531d OP_EQUAL
address
3N9L7AUmMxfJYByS1V8CwAdnEp7BS9fuJY
transaction
09f85ca6f43b8d090298311411c66dddac620d8e276e54f4f8ac574478065213
spent
true